What is 1,4 Butanediol in the Vietnam context?
- 1,4 Butanediol is a critical organic chemical intermediate used to manufacture: polyurethanes for automotive components, insulation materials, and flexible foams; THF, which feeds into performance polymers and solvent systems; and PBT and GBL for engineering plastics, solvents, and specialty chemicals.
- In Vietnam, these BDO-based derivatives appear in everyday and industrial products—from car seats and flexible textiles to electronics housings and industrial coatings—making BDO a backbone molecule in several Vietnam 1,4 Butanediol Market APPLICATIONS.
Automotive: lightweight and EV-ready materials
- Vietnam’s automotive sector is expanding through growth in local assembly, component manufacturing, and emerging electric vehicle initiatives. BDO-derived polyurethanes support: lightweight seating and interior parts; energy-efficient insulation and NVH (noise, vibration, harshness) control components; and flexible foams and elastomers engineered for comfort, durability, and safety compliance.
- As OEMs push for lighter, more efficient, and EV-ready vehicles, demand tracked in the Vietnam 1,4 Butanediol Market TRENDS for advanced PU systems—and consequently for BDO—continues to rise.
Textiles: spandex and performance apparel
- Vietnam is a leading global exporter of textiles and garments and is shifting toward higher-value, performance-focused fabrics. BDO is essential in producing spandex, which underpins activewear, athleisure, sportswear, performance uniforms, stretch denim, and comfort-focused daily apparel.
- Growing demand for comfortable, functional clothing and increased interest in sustainable, bio-based feedstocks are pushing Vietnamese producers to integrate BDO—including potential bio-based variants—into next-generation performance and eco-oriented textile ranges, a key theme in the Vietnam 1,4 Butanediol Market FORECAST.
Electronics and advanced materials
- Vietnam has rapidly developed into a major electronics manufacturing base for smartphones, computers, and wearables. In this segment, BDO-derived materials are used to create plasticizers and protective coatings for components, and flexible, durable polymers that enable smaller, lighter, and more robust devices.
- As electronics production deepens and moves toward higher-value components, the need for BDO-based polymers, coatings, and solvent systems increases in parallel, supporting Vietnam 1,4 Butanediol Market GROWTH.

Challenges & Opportunities
Key challenges
- Feedstock dependence: Heavy reliance on imported petrochemical feedstocks exposes BDO producers and downstream users to global price volatility and potential supply disruptions.
- Cost structure: Imported inputs and energy-intensive processes can pressure margins, especially when competing with large regional chemical hubs.
- Supply chain risk: Global logistics disruptions or geopolitical tensions can quickly impact local BDO availability and pricing, adding uncertainty to the Vietnam 1,4 Butanediol Market OUTLOOK.
Opportunity hotspots
- Bio-based and sustainable BDO: Developing or sourcing bio-based BDO from renewable feedstocks can reduce dependence on crude-derived inputs and strengthen sustainability credentials in the Vietnam 1,4 Butanediol Market TRENDS.
- Local integration: Over time, integrating BDO production more closely with domestic chemical complexes could mitigate import exposure, improve cost control, and enhance supply security.
- Value-added derivatives: Prioritizing higher-value derivatives—such as specialty PU systems, advanced polymers, and tailored THF-based solutions—offers greater pricing power than focusing solely on commodity-grade intermediates and supports long-term Vietnam 1,4 Butanediol Market GROWTH.
